Brief summary
The goal of this clinical trial is to compare remimazolam and etomidate in inducing quality of recovery after day surgery for laryngeal mask general anesthesia in elderly patients. The main question it aims to answer is: • The quality of postoperative recovery induced by remimazolam for laryngeal mask general anesthesia in elderly patients undergoing day surgery is not inferior to that induced by etomidate Participants will be given remimazolam to induce anesthesia。 Researchers will compare etomidate to see if the quality of postoperative recovery.

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
* undergoing day surgery under laryngeal mask anesthesia * American society of anesthesiologists (ASA) grade 1-3 * BMI\<30kg/m2
Exclusion criteria
* have benzodiazepines drugs in the latest month cognitive dysfunction * Cognitive dysfunction and neuropsychiatric disorders * It was estimated as a difficult airway * There was a history of adrenal insufficiency, porphyria, or chronic corticosteroid therapy * There is a contraindication or allergy to benzodiazepines, opioids, etomidate and its components
Design outcomes
Primary
| Measure | Time frame | Description |
|---|---|---|
| The quality of recovery 15 | postoperative day 1 | The main goal of this study was to assess the QoR using the QoR-15 questionnaire, which is a global measure of recovery after surgery that evaluates five dimensions of recovery: physical comfort (5 items), physical independence (2 items), emotional state (4 items), psychological support (2 items), and pain (2 items). Each item is rated on an 11- point scale based on its frequency on the questionnaire (greater score at greater frequency for positive items and less frequency for negative items). The total score ranged from 0 (poorest recovery quality) to 150 (best recovery quality). |
